Transaction f268ef598e56f8198d5de4a17c947d1ac385e02f8feee524ebe2ab5214658b4a
1 Input
1 Output
-
f268ef598e56f8198d5de4a17c947d1ac385e02f8feee524ebe2ab5214658b4a:0
- value
- 594899
- script pubkey
- OP_0 OP_PUSHBYTES_20 59d2c78fa6f47342f64b9bfd1291b4a342a03937
- address
- bc1qt8fv0rax73e59ajtn0739yd55dp2qwfhvvy9c3